Support Our Troops (SOT) had its monthly meeting on Monday, Aug. 10. We were happy to have many members attend, and we look forward to upcoming events. In November will be our big fundraiser on Veterans Day, our Annual Silent Auction. We know so many of you look forward to this day and the wonderful items you can purchase. We also appreciate the numerous businesses that donate great items for the Auction. More information will come out next month, as well as online. Last year the Auction raised over $40,000 for the troops.Thank you Robson Ranch.

Year to date we have sent 188 boxes to deployed troops. Our shipment teams have spent about $20,000 on those boxes. Right now we have 10 deployed troops serving in Korea, Italy, the UK, Belgium, Waters, and undisclosed locations. The Sassy Stampers designed wonderful cards that SOT members write thank you notes on to troops abroad as well as in the USA. We often get wonderful thank you notes from the troops for the goodies that are shipped, as well as the cards.

The Argyle Young Men’s Service League (YMSL) met on Aug. 16 at the Ranch. These are high school students from Argyle who come with their Moms every month. They write letters to the troops, as well as listen to a speaker. This month’s speaker was an Army veteran.

We also support a wonderful organization in Texas called Patriot Paws. They train dogs to be given to Veterans in need. You may remember that one of the dogs was named for Rhett, our general manager, as a thank you from them to Robson Ranch. Rhett, the dog, has been successfully placed with a Veteran and his family.

SOT also maintains the Veterans Park located between the Wildhorse Grill and the Robson Ranch Clubhouse  This honors those Veterans from the past, including World War II until the present. SOT sells and installs commemorative bricks in the park and orchestrates services on Memorial Day and on Veterans Day. There is still more space available for more honorees.
